Anita Inverarity is a Scottish artist born in Aberdeen and currently living in rural Banffshire near the coast and forest where she draws a lot of her inspiration. Working in pen mediums Anita is interested in intricate detail and pattern with nouveau twists and folk art aesthestics. Her art language is often steeped in mythology and ancient lore with underpinning stories of transformation. Anita exhibits her work both locally and internationally and has been shown in juried exhibits in the National Gallieries and Museums of Scotland on several occasions. Commercial works and collaborations have included everything from Album Covers to a Catwalk Collection with celebrated Australian fashion designers Zimmermann. Current and ongoing projects include art and inspirational writing in Tarot and Oracle Decks with publishers US Games, Blue Angel and Animal Dreaming. Releases include Universal Folk Oracle and Universal Folk Tarot to date.
Self-Taught Artist working in Oils, Acrylics and Watercolours depicting Landscapes, Seascapes, Abstracts from my love of nature, travel and the rich tapestry of colour that is the world we live in. I took up painting during lockdown and have been experimenting with different types of art, conventional, digital and whatever takes my creative process to new and exciting heights. In the four years I have been painting and creating, I have built a substantial portfolio, created a website and opened my online shop at jacsart.com. Interest in my work is growing steadily and sales are good. It is not for profit that I paint, I love the creative process and I want to share that enthusiasm with interested parties. Lois Dubber is a Self taught artist residing in Hopeman Moray. After spending 11 years in Vancouver Canada, she settled back in the village she grew up in and was inspired by the beaches and countryside of Scotland. Her artistic endeavors began as a beauty therapist painting faces and miniatures on nails.
